A middle-aged Ghanaian woman has shared her emotional experience of being divorced by her husband after 24 years of marriage, with her lack of education cited as the reason for their separation.
Appearing on SOMPA FM, she revealed that her ex-husband is an immigration officer. Despite having three children together, she expressed deep sorrow and frustration over the divorce. She lamented that after more than two decades of marriage, her husband ended their relationship because he believed she wasn’t educated enough to be his wife.
Adding to her distress, the woman disclosed that she received no financial support following the divorce. “After 24 years together, he divorced me without giving me a single GH¢,” she said, visibly upset during the interview.
Her story has struck a chord with many listeners, sparking discussions about the challenges faced by women in long-term marriages, particularly those who may not have had the chance to pursue formal education.
